数据库 · 17 10 月, 2024

ORA-06300: IPA: 斷開連接失敗 ORACLE報錯故障修復遠程處理

ORA-06300: IPA: 斷開連接失敗 ORACLE報錯故障修復遠程處理

在使用Oracle數據庫的過程中,使用者可能會遇到各種錯誤代碼,其中之一便是ORA-06300。這個錯誤通常表示與Oracle數據庫的連接出現了問題,具體來說是“IPA: 斷開連接失敗”。本文將深入探討這一錯誤的成因、影響及其修復方法。

ORA-06300錯誤的成因

ORA-06300錯誤通常是由於以下幾個原因引起的:

  • 網絡問題:如果數據庫伺服器和客戶端之間的網絡連接不穩定,可能會導致連接中斷。
  • 資源限制:伺服器的資源(如內存或CPU)不足,可能會導致連接無法正常維持。
  • 配置錯誤:Oracle數據庫的配置不當,特別是與網絡相關的設置,可能會導致連接問題。
  • 防火牆設置:防火牆或安全設置可能會阻止數據庫的正常連接。

影響

當出現ORA-06300錯誤時,使用者將無法正常訪問數據庫,這可能會影響業務運作。特別是在高可用性要求的環境中,這種錯誤可能導致數據丟失或業務中斷。因此,及時修復此錯誤至關重要。

修復方法

修復ORA-06300錯誤的過程可以分為幾個步驟:

1. 檢查網絡連接

首先,檢查客戶端和伺服器之間的網絡連接。可以使用以下命令來測試連接:

ping 

如果無法ping通,則需要檢查網絡設置或聯繫網絡管理員。

2. 檢查資源使用情況

使用以下命令檢查伺服器的資源使用情況:

top

如果發現資源使用率過高,則需要考慮擴展伺服器資源或優化應用程序。

3. 檢查Oracle配置

檢查Oracle數據庫的配置文件,特別是tnsnames.ora和listener.ora,確保配置正確無誤。可以使用以下命令查看當前的配置:

lsnrctl status

4. 檢查防火牆設置

確保防火牆設置允許Oracle數據庫的端口(默認為1521)通過。可以使用以下命令檢查防火牆狀態:

sudo ufw status

5. 重啟Oracle服務

如果以上步驟都無法解決問題,可以考慮重啟Oracle服務。使用以下命令重啟服務:

sqlplus / as sysdba
SHUTDOWN IMMEDIATE;
STARTUP;

總結

ORA-06300錯誤是一個常見的Oracle數據庫連接問題,可能由多種因素引起。通過檢查網絡連接、資源使用情況、Oracle配置和防火牆設置,使用者可以有效地排查和修復此錯誤。對於需要高可用性的業務環境,選擇合適的香港VPS云伺服器解決方案,可以進一步提高系統的穩定性和可靠性。